#610930 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#610930 is composed of 38% red, 3.5% green and 18.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 90.7% magenta, 50.5% yellow and 62% black. It has a hue angle of 333.4 degrees, a saturation of 83% and a lightness of 20.8%. #610930 color hex could be obtained by blending #c21260 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#660033.

#610930 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#610930 has RGB values of R:97, G:9, B:48 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.91, Y:0.51, K:0.62. Its decimal value is 6359344.

Shades and Tints of #610930
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#070104 is the darkest color, while #fef4f9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#610930
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#383235 is the less saturated color, while #69012f is the most saturated one.
